Understanding Online Tests for ADHD: A Comprehensive Guide
Attention Deficit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that impacts both kids and adults. It is identified by symptoms of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. Although ADHD medical diagnosis usually involves a thorough examination by a qualified professional, many individuals are turning to online tests as a preliminary screening tool. This article intends to supply a helpful introduction of online tests for ADHD, their effectiveness, and what you should know before taking one.
What Is an ADHD Online Test?
An ADHD online test is a self-assessment tool created to assist people assess whether they might show symptoms consistent with ADHD. These tests are normally based on behavioral surveys that focus on various aspects of attention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ity.

Online tests for ADHD can serve numerous functions, including:

Preliminary Screening: They can assist figure out if additional examination by a healthcare specialist is warranted.

Self-Awareness: Users may gain insights into their habits and believed patterns.

Resource Guidance: Many tests supply details and resources for people who might need further assessment.

Typical Types of Questions in Online ADHD TestsInattention: "I often make reckless mistakes in my work."Hyperactivity: "I discover it tough to stay seated when expected to do so."Impulsivity: "I tend to interrupt others when they are speaking."
These questions resolve various facets of the ADHD symptoms and are scored on a Likert scale (e.g., Never, Occasionally, Often, Very Often).
Essential Considerations
While online ADHD tests can be important tools, certain considerations should be considered:
Validity and Reliability
Numerous online tests do not have formal scientific validation, meaning their ability to precisely assess ADHD might not be reputable. It is essential to comprehend that these tests are mostly designed for screening and not diagnosing.
Follow-Up Actions
If the online test results suggest possible ADHD:

Consult a Professional: Schedule an appointment with a psychiatrist, psychologist, or other certified healthcare specialist for an official assessment.

Keep a Symptom Diary: Document daily behaviors and feelings that might relate to ADHD.

Research Study Treatment Options: Explore potential treatments, medications, and coping strategies customized to ADHD.
